Mozilla sent Firefox Version 140.0.4 to the Release Channel.
Fixed- Fixed incorrect font selection in some cases when attempting to use color fonts. (Bug 1971053 (https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1971053))
- Fixed the search results not updating when switching source during a file search in the Developer Tool's debugger. (Bug 1971094 (https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=1971094))
Update: To get the update now, select "Help" from the Firefox menu, then pick "About Firefox". Mac users need to select "About Firefox" from the Firefox menu. For anyone interested, Version 140.0.3 was an Android release, so don't be alarmed by the skip from .2 to .4
